Infant/Toddler Teacher

Provide high-quality early learning program that incorporates evidence-based curriculum and instructional activities

Provide early learning experiences in social-emotional, literacy, language, mathematics, sciences, social studies, physical education, fine arts, foreign language development, and other subject matter suited to the needs of children

Develop and implement individual educational plans for children, which supports their development socially, intellectually, linguistically, physically, and emotionally in a manner appropriate to their age and stage of development

Establish a developmentally appropriate classroom environment favorable to the development and personal growth of children

Provide ongoing observation and authentic assessment of children and maintain documentation of each child's progress and growth

Regularly meet with teaching team and the Master Teacher to review classroom and child data, develop action plans, and support goal achievement through active collaboration

Collaborate with the family engagement specialist and other FirstStepNYC personnel to promote individual children's goals relating to communication skills, health habits, physical skills, development of self-awareness, and early literacy

Work with parents directly and as a member of an interdisciplinary team; develop activities for parents that promote parent participation and involvement in education activities for their children

Facilitate reflective supervision, as both a participant and through utilization in managing classroom staff and volunteers

Implement all programming requirements in adherence to all performance outcome standards as prescribed by the multiple funding and model requirements

Maintain a safe and healthy classroom environment; conduct daily health and environment checks; ensure that classroom equipment, furniture, materials, and supplies are properly maintained and stored

Perform other duties as assigned

Qualifications

Associates or better in Early Childhood Education and Infant Toddler CDA.

Certification preferred

Knowledge of principles and practices of early childhood education and family involvement

Early childhood program and/or policy experience

Ability to utilize and provide reflective supervision

Ability to communicate in a manner that demonstrates and fosters cooperation, respect, concern and openness to change

Advanced command of the English language and grammar, both verbal and written

Ability to meet deadlines, stay well organized and work under pressure. Ability to prioritize

Experience working successfully in multi-cultural environments serving vulnerable or underserved populations

Proficiency in multiple software applications, including most Microsoft Office products.

Commitment to the mission and programs of SCO Family of Services

Possess a strong belief in people’s ability to grow and change; forge a mutually respectful partnership with persons served and their families

Team player

Salary

Bachelor's without Teacher certification: $40,000/yr or $21.9780/hr

Bachelor's with Teacher certification: $61,070/yr or $33.5549/hr

Master's without Teacher certification: $41,200/yr or $22.6374/hr

Master's with certification: $68,652/yr or $37.72089/hr

  • 500 sign-on bonus for teachers hired for this classroom.
